Hawaii Storm Might Have Set the State's All-Time Record Low; Snow Fell on Maui, Too
At a Glance A powerful storm raked Hawaii with damaging winds this past weekend.Temperatures atop Mauna Kea may have surpassed the state's all-time record low.A wind gust just shy of 200 mph was also clocked on Mauna Kea.Snow fell near Maui's Haleakala volcano.This is just the latest example of weird weather in Hawaii since spring 2018. Arkansas Levee in Danger of Failing, Jackson County Official Warns
At a Glance A levee on the White River near Newport, Arkansas, is eroding. The river reached major flood stage Thursday morning.A Jackson County official says the levee could fail, and he urges residents to leave their home. Some people living near the White River in northeast Arkansas have been warned to leave their homes because flooding is eroding a levee on the river, an official says.
